Aimé Leon Dore Teases Knicks Collaboration for FW26

Aimé Leon Dore Teases Knicks Collaboration for FW26

Aimé Leon Dore has unveiled its Fall/Winter 2026 lookbook, which includes potential collaborations with the New York Knicks, Technics, GORE-TEX, The North Face, and Last Resort AB. Delivery 1 of the collection is scheduled to launch on Friday, August 2, at 11 AM ET, and will be available on the brand's website and at its flagship stores in New York, Los Angeles, and London. This upcoming release may feature the brand's first-ever Knicks cap, presented alongside new Yankees headwear and apparel, continuing Aimé Leon Dore's established relationship with New York sports teams, which dates back to at least 2017 with the Yankees. The lookbook showcases a blend of high-end sportswear and tailored pieces, reflecting the brand's signature aesthetic. Collaborations with Japanese audio brand Technics and GORE-TEX are continued, while a new footwear collaboration with Swedish brand Last Resort AB is introduced. Notable outerwear pieces include the Suede Cafe Racer Jacket, the Technics Varsity Leather Jacket, and a North Face puffer jacket featuring leather yoke details. The knitwear for the season incorporates chunky yarns and colorful Fair-Isle patterns. Tailoring is emphasized with classic woolen tweeds and earth-toned windowpane checks, evident in double-breasted jackets and matching trousers. To complement the more formal attire, denim plays a significant role, appearing in double-knee carpenter pants, pinstriped jeans, and denim shirts. Aimé Leon Dore, founded by Teddy Santis, is known for its elevated sportswear and its deep connection to New York City culture. The brand has previously collaborated with various entities, including Porsche and Woolrich, solidifying its position in the fashion landscape.
